Matt shares his tips for capturing high-resolution photos with any camera. Learn how to increase resolution and image quality using techniques like Pixel Shifting and Super Resolution. Join Matt in his home, and on the mountains, as he explains how to utilize these techniques, discussing gear, settings, software, and editing.

Lotta answers the question "what film camera and stock should I buy?" There are different types of film cameras, and understanding how they work will help you find the one that's right for you. But that's only half the equation: the next step it choosing a film stock. Lotta shares which types of film work for which types of cameras.
